City to groom financial experts
SHANGHAI universities will link up with the financial industry to build a talent pool of professionals to support the city’s ambition to become an international financial center by 2020, the Shanghai Financial Services Office said.
It will seek to build an open and fair platform to train and promote the city’s top financial major students, said Zheng Yang, head of the SFSO.
He was speaking as the first Chuying financial young talent development campaign closed over the weekend. The campaign, which started in June, invited students to register on a human resource platform. It organized written tests and face-to-face interviews, held debates, to select the top 30 students.
